You can create a DFS root on a VNX just like any other Windows server. You will use the MS MMC in order to do that
The main difference is that the DFS Root on the VNX can only be Standalone (not AD integrated) and you cannot use DFS-R
If you already have an AD integrated DFS then you can just create links in your DFS that will point to shares on the VNX

Our customer use dfs-r on windows servers. Now we install an emc storage and want to replace one of the windows server with the emc fileservices.

DFS-R aka FRS relies heavily on NTFS and is Microsoft proprietary
There is no NAS system on the market that has implemented this - only MS Windows
